原文:遇到个小问题,Java泛型真的是鸡肋吗?

今天遇到一个小问题,让我感觉Java的泛型 因为背负了历史的包袱导致的 有点鸡肋啊。 我们经常会遇到要一些自定义的key value字符串,比如: 通常编码的时候会将它转换为一个Map这样方便操作,因为key和value的类型不一定 可能是int也可能是String等 ,于是我用Java写了一个简单的泛型方法: 看上去貌似可以正常工作的,用上面的字符串举例子,我应该希望得到的是Map lt Str ...

2014-06-22 22:20 61 8906 推荐指数:

查看详情

VSCode JAVA环境配置使遇到的几个小问题

1、出现的问题: The JAVA_HOME environment variable points to a missing or inaccessible folder等三个报错! 2、说明及解决办法 环境变量JAVA_HOME是配置JDK(Java Development Kit ...

Tue May 28 20:06:00 CST 2019 0 1847
tomcat部署java web项目遇到的一些小问题

背景:本人不是Java开发人员,经过四年多的历练,可以说是一枚BI攻城师了吧,最近粗糙的写了一个Portal来集成cognos报表,下面就入正题说一下发布过程中遇到小问题吧. a:前提:Java web项目已经在MyEclipse里面开发好,发布,利用MyEclipse8.5自带的tomcat ...

Fri Jul 11 01:49:00 CST 2014 0 3052
QPainter绘制遇到小问题

1.Qt绘图基础 (1)绘图需画笔和画布: QPainter 相当于Qt中的一个画笔,绘制时需要一块画布, Qt中扮演画布角色的组件为QPaintDevice和他的各个子类,如: Q ...

Fri Oct 26 23:01:00 CST 2018 0 2983
MongoDB 最近遇到的几个小问题

(1)连接数据库时报错 错误原因是和转义字符有关。连接字符串使用的URL格式,所以其中的密码中的% 需要转义。 知识扩展: 连接mongo使用URI有特殊字符 '@' 或者":"或 ...

Thu May 16 22:50:00 CST 2019 0 2387
git切换分支遇到小问题

git切换分支遇到小问题: 能在IDEA编辑器右下角的git分支显示里面看到一个新的分支,但是不能切换到;各种pull更新操作都不管用,(后来想到可能是用了自己以前的git账户,只有几个分支某一次被管理员给了权限,其他的分支没有权限) 是因为换电脑之后修改过git账户,用了一个以前 ...

Wed Jun 03 00:39:00 CST 2020 0 1711
MySQLConnector/ODBC 安装时遇到小问题

今天在新做的 Win2008R2 上想使用 SqlDbx 管理 MySQL,提示需要安装 MySQLConnector/ODBC,这没什么,以前装过的,按要求下载安装一个就是了。 结果在安装 MyS ...

Wed Nov 06 22:12:00 CST 2013 0 11994
Android BindService中遇到的一个小问题

今天在使用BindService的时候遇到小问题,我希望通过Bindservice获取到这个服务,然后执行服务内的某个自定义方法,如下: conn代码如下 这里逻辑是没错的,绑定service之后把service赋值给bindService对象 ...

Fri Oct 11 01:00:00 CST 2013 1 6073
Mybatis 批量更新遇到小问题

小问题 记一个开发过程中因为小细节的遗漏而引发的 "莫名其妙",公司中有个2B(to B)供应链项目,持久层用的是 JPA,这里我就不比较 JPA 和 Mybatis 的优劣了,但 JPA 对于多表关联的系统和后期维护性真的是差。 由于是新功能的开发,查询的功能中需要多字段的条件查询,涉及到 ...

Tue Nov 10 02:23:00 CST 2020 0 657
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M